An attribution mannequin is a rule or guidelines an organization units that determines which advertising effort will get credit score for a sale or conversion. Touchpoints all through the conversion path are assigned to the mannequin and monitored to inform entrepreneurs which items of selling collateral contributed to the shopper motion. 

In contrast to B2C advertising involving one determination maker, B2B buyer journeys are sometimes lengthy and nonlinear and contain a number of folks utilizing totally different units. Every particular person can also eat different advertising info. The complexity of B2B gross sales funnels could make predicting interactions and measuring their impression difficult.

The B2B buyer journey is way extra complicated than the B2C journey. B2B shopping for choices usually require the enter of a number of folks in numerous departments to make a buying selection.

The fragmentation of right now’s web panorama is one other necessary consideration. A number of gross sales funnel touchpoints on totally different platforms are sometimes required to succeed in and have interaction goal audiences.

Sometimes, B2B prospects spend solely a small a part of their decision-making time speaking with the seller. They spend most of their time within the extremely fragmented on-line house researching, networking, and speaking to colleagues to resolve which product they may champion. Then they need to construct a case for his or her option to persuade decision-makers to buy.

1. Single-touch attribution

single-touch-attribution-models
Single contact attribution fashions

Groups glean a restricted info set from the single-touch fashions utilized by Google Analytics and most electronic mail advertising platforms. Nonetheless, first or last-touch attribution could be helpful if entrepreneurs monitor a complete funnel as a single unit or a single product or signup web page.

First-touch attribution

first-touch-model
First contact attribution mannequin

The way it works: It attributes the engagement to the shopper’s entry level.

Benefits: Groups study which entry factors are attracting essentially the most site visitors.

Disadvantages: Groups don’t have any details about the contact level that triggered the sale or conversion, and intermediate factors visited. 

Final-touch attribution

last-most-important-touch-model
Final most necessary contact mannequin

The way it works: It assigns credit score to the contact level earlier than the shopper’s conversion. This mannequin is best to trace and sometimes credit the conversion to the monitoring platform, which is why electronic mail evaluation usually makes use of final contact.

Benefits: Groups know which touchpoint triggered a conversion.

Disadvantages: There isn’t a details about the entry level or the affect of subsequent touchpoints.

2. Multi-touch attribution

Multi-touch-attribution-model
Multi-touch attribution mannequin

The way it works: It assigns equal worth to every contact level the shopper visited. 

Benefits: Entrepreneurs can consider how a lot affect every channel produces on a sale.

Disadvantages: It doesn’t present insights into the affect of particular person contact factors within the channel.

3. Linear attribution

linear-attribution
Linear attribution

The way it works: A linear attribution mannequin is a type of multi-touch attribution that assigns equal credit score to each touchpoint in a prospect’s journey to conversion.

Benefits: The linear mannequin helps entrepreneurs perceive which channels contribute to conversions to allow them to proceed specializing in these channels.

Disadvantages: Linear fashions fail to tell apart which touchpoints have been extra influential than others within the buyer’s journey.

4. Time-decay attribution

time-decay-attribution
Time decay attribution

The way it works: A time-decay attribution mannequin offers credit score to all contact factors however weighs the newest contact factors extra closely.

Benefits: A time-decay mannequin is beneficial for longer gross sales cycles the place the newest contact factors are typically essentially the most influential within the conversion course of. That is particularly useful in B2B, the place gross sales cycles are typically longer than in B2C.

Disadvantages: It doesn’t give as a lot credit score to the primary touchpoint, and it’s not very helpful for shorter gross sales cycles

5. W-shaped attribution

w-shaped-attribution
W formed attribution

The way it works: A W-shaped attribution mannequin assigns 30 % of the credit score to the primary, the final, and the mid-funnel touchpoint the place the customer turned a lead. The remaining 10 % is unfold over the opposite touchpoints within the channel. 

Benefits: B2B groups uncover which entry level, mid-funnel touchpoint, and backside funnel content material produces essentially the most conversions.

Disadvantages: It’s difficult to make use of if the funnel isn’t clearly outlined.

The way it works:  A position-based or U-shaped mannequin offers 40 % of the credit score to each the primary and final touchpoints that result in a conversion. The remaining 20 % is split amongst all channels between the primary and final touchpoint.

Benefits: Place-based fashions mix the advantages of first and last-touch fashions however don’t ignore the center of the prospect’s journey.

Disadvantages: It doesn’t give as a lot credit score to the center touchpoints, and it’s not very helpful for longer gross sales cycles.

7. Customized attribution mannequin

custom-attribution-model
Customized attribution mannequin

The way it works:  The advertising crew creates distinctive attribution fashions. They assign a customized attribution to every contact level, resulting in an eventual conversion. These fashions require an in-depth understanding of shoppers and their shopping for conduct. It’s needed to look at historic buyer knowledge to determine conduct developments and to find out which channels have essentially the most important impression on conversions.

Benefits: Customized attribution fashions are very correct as they’re primarily based on historic knowledge.

Disadvantages: This mannequin wants numerous historic knowledge to arrange, so new firms can not use it. It’s additionally very difficult to arrange.

8. Knowledge-driven attribution

data-driven-attribution-model
Knowledge-driven attribution mannequin

The way it works: Knowledge-driven attribution is like an robotically updating customized attribution mannequin that consistently adjustments primarily based on analysis of the most recent knowledge.

Benefits: It’s correct as a result of it’s primarily based on historic knowledge and adjusts in real-time. 

Disadvantages: It requires numerous historic knowledge to arrange, so new firms can not do it. Companies will doubtless have to buy a third-party software to make use of it.
